Key Workflows

Here are our recommendations when coming back from the summer break: 

  • Review System Access and User Roles: 

  • Audit all online system users across all schools. Remove inactive users and confirm correct permissions for principals, bookkeepers, and teachers. Review User Management in SchoolCash.
  • Confirm Catalog Rollover and Closeouts: 

  • Ensure SchoolCash Catalog Rollover is complete and new Student data has been successfully transferred over to the new school year.  
  • Finalize Budget and Vendor Readiness: 

  • Verify Inventory and Hardware:  

  • Review computer connectivity and test with associated printers.
  • Inventory your bookkeeping supplies - checkbooks, deposit slips, laser receipts, and Point of sale (POS) thermal rolls and reorder as needed. Order more SchoolCash supplies here.
  • Test and confirm Point of Sale hardware connectivity. View SchoolCash POS setup requirements here.
Distribute Financial Guidelines: 
  • Share updated purchasing policies, reimbursement procedures, and budget limits with all schools.
